Update AOSP Dialer source from internal google3 repository at
cl/159428781. Test: make, treehugger This CL updates the AOSP Dialer source with all the changes that have gone into the private google3 repository. This includes all the changes from cl/152373142 (4/06/2017) to cl/159428781 (6/19/2017). This goal of these drops is to keep the AOSP source in sync with the internal google3 repository. Currently these sync are done by hand with very minor modifications to the internal source code. See the Android.mk file for list of modifications. Our current goal is to do frequent drops (daily if possible) and eventually switched to an automated process. Change-Id: Ie60a84b3936efd0ea3d95d7c86bf96d2b1663030

+/**
+ * Background task to get a voicemail transcription and update the database.
+ *
+ * <pre>
+ * This task performs the following steps:
+ * 1. Update the transcription-state in the database to 'in-progress'
+ * 2. Create grpc client and transcription request
+ * 3. Make synchronous grpc transcription request to backend server
+ * 3a. On response
+ * Update the database with transcription (if successful) and new transcription-state
+ * 3b. On network error
+ * If retry-count < max then increment retry-count and retry the request
+ * Otherwise update the transcription-state in the database to 'transcription-failed'
+ * 4. Notify the callback that the work item is complete
+ * </pre>
+ */
+public class TranscriptionTask implements Runnable {
+ private static final String TAG = "TranscriptionTask";
+
+ private final Context context;
+ private final JobCallback callback;
+ private final JobWorkItem workItem;
+ private final TranscriptionClientFactory clientFactory;
+ private final Uri voicemailUri;
+ private final TranscriptionDbHelper databaseHelper;
+ private ByteString audioData;
+ private AudioFormat encoding;
+
+ private static final int MAX_RETRIES = 2;
+ static final String AMR_PREFIX = "#!AMR\n";
+
+ public TranscriptionTask(
+ Context context,
+ JobCallback callback,
+ JobWorkItem workItem,
+ TranscriptionClientFactory clientFactory) {
+ this.context = context;
+ this.callback = callback;
+ this.workItem = workItem;
+ this.clientFactory = clientFactory;
+ this.voicemailUri = getVoicemailUri(workItem);
+ databaseHelper = new TranscriptionDbHelper(context, voicemailUri);
+ }
+
+ @Override
+ public void run() {
+ VvmLog.i(TAG, "run");
+ if (readAndValidateAudioFile()) {
+ updateTranscriptionState(VoicemailCompat.TRANSCRIPTION_IN_PROGRESS);
+ transcribeVoicemail();
+ } else {
+ updateTranscriptionState(VoicemailCompat.TRANSCRIPTION_FAILED);
+ }
+ ThreadUtil.postOnUiThread(
+ () -> {
+ callback.onWorkCompleted(workItem);
+ });
+ }
+
+ private void transcribeVoicemail() {
+ VvmLog.i(TAG, "transcribeVoicemail");
+ TranscribeVoicemailRequest request = makeRequest();
+ TranscriptionClient client = clientFactory.getClient();
+ String transcript = null;
+ for (int i = 0; transcript == null && i < MAX_RETRIES; i++) {
+ VvmLog.i(TAG, "transcribeVoicemail, try: " + (i + 1));
+ TranscriptionClient.TranscriptionResponseWrapper responseWrapper =
+ client.transcribeVoicemail(request);
+ if (responseWrapper.status != null) {
+ VvmLog.i(TAG, "transcribeVoicemail, status: " + responseWrapper.status.getCode());
+ if (shouldRetryRequest(responseWrapper.status)) {
+ backoff(i);
+ } else {
+ break;
+ }
+ } else if (responseWrapper.response != null) {
+ if (!TextUtils.isEmpty(responseWrapper.response.getTranscript())) {
+ VvmLog.i(TAG, "transcribeVoicemail, got response");
+ transcript = responseWrapper.response.getTranscript();
+ } else {
+ VvmLog.i(TAG, "transcribeVoicemail, empty transcription");
+ }
+ } else {
+ VvmLog.w(TAG, "transcribeVoicemail, no response");
+ }
+ }
+
+ int newState =
+ (transcript == null)
+ ? VoicemailCompat.TRANSCRIPTION_FAILED
+ : VoicemailCompat.TRANSCRIPTION_AVAILABLE;
+ updateTranscriptionAndState(transcript, newState);
+ }
+
+ private static boolean shouldRetryRequest(Status status) {
+ return status.getCode() == Status.Code.UNAVAILABLE;
+ }
+
+ private static void backoff(int retryCount) {
+ VvmLog.i(TAG, "backoff, count: " + retryCount);
+ try {
+ long millis = (1 << retryCount) * 1000;
+ Thread.sleep(millis);
+ } catch (InterruptedException e) {
+ VvmLog.w(TAG, "interrupted");
+ Thread.currentThread().interrupt();
+ }
+ }
+
+ private void updateTranscriptionAndState(String transcript, int newState) {
+ databaseHelper.setTranscriptionAndState(transcript, newState);
+ }
+
+ private void updateTranscriptionState(int newState) {
+ databaseHelper.setTranscriptionState(newState);
+ }
+
+ private TranscribeVoicemailRequest makeRequest() {
+ return TranscribeVoicemailRequest.newBuilder()
+ .setVoicemailData(audioData)
+ .setAudioFormat(encoding)
+ .build();
+ }
+
+ // Uses try-with-resource
+ @TargetApi(android.os.Build.VERSION_CODES.M)
+ private boolean readAndValidateAudioFile() {
+ if (voicemailUri == null) {
+ VvmLog.i(TAG, "Transcriber.readAndValidateAudioFile, file not found.");
+ return false;
+ } else {
+ VvmLog.i(TAG, "Transcriber.readAndValidateAudioFile, reading: " + voicemailUri);
+ }
+
+ try (InputStream in = context.getContentResolver().openInputStream(voicemailUri)) {
+ audioData = ByteString.readFrom(in);
+ VvmLog.i(TAG, "Transcriber.readAndValidateAudioFile, read " + audioData.size() + " bytes");
+ } catch (IOException e) {
+ VvmLog.e(TAG, "Transcriber.readAndValidateAudioFile", e);
+ return false;
+ }
+
+ if (audioData.startsWith(ByteString.copyFromUtf8(AMR_PREFIX))) {
+ encoding = AudioFormat.AMR_NB_8KHZ;
+ } else {
+ VvmLog.i(TAG, "Transcriber.readAndValidateAudioFile, unknown encoding");
+ encoding = AudioFormat.AUDIO_FORMAT_UNSPECIFIED;
+ return false;
+ }
+
+ return true;
+ }
+
+ private static Uri getVoicemailUri(JobWorkItem workItem) {
+ return workItem.getIntent().getParcelableExtra(TranscriptionService.EXTRA_VOICEMAIL_URI);
+ }
+}
